Tiers

JAHA will be offering Coed A/B/C/40+ tiers, a Women’s tier, and an Intro to Hockey series of classes. The final tier structure is subject to change depending on the number of players who register.

The Intro to Hockey 2.0 classes build on past Intro to Hockey classes and are an opportunity for beginner to intermediate players, both men and women, to gain and practice hockey skills. Classes will include stick handling and other hockey skills, positioning, and team play. Registrants will be expected to have at least basic skating, turning, and stopping skills.

The Holiday Jamboree will consist of 5-6 games in one coed mixed-skill tier. The gameplay may be 3-on-3 to 5-on-5 depending on the number of registrants. This season is a way to stay in hockey shape over the holidays and a chance for those returning home for the holidays to his the ice while they are in town. This season will not have a tournament or championship.

The Juneau Adult Hockey Association (JAHA) is closing in on the end of the regular season for Winter 2015 and playoffs are rapidly approaching. This season has been a roller coaster! As rankings become set, games will be schedule here and should show up on your team’s calendar.

In Tier A, the Killer Whales are looking to take a bite out of Island Pub’s grip on first place and are coming on strong with a late-season surge. Just one point separates these two teams and the ultimate ranking could come down to the final game of the season for both teams – against each other – this Sunday, March 22nd. This promises to be an exciting matchup that will set the tone going into the tournament.

Switching over to Tier B action, Rendezvous appears to have met the challenge and has clinched the number one seed, but the battle among the remaining rankings are tight. With just four points between second and fifth and one or two games left, there could be plenty of shuffling going on over the next week, so stay tuned.

Looking at Tier C, it looked like smooth sailing for Amalga Harbor early on in the season, but both Alaska Air and the Tigers are rolling through like a squall and are right on Amalga’s heels, just two points behind in a tie for second. Will Amalga Harbor’s powerhouse offense be enough to hold on to the lead or will they be sunk in their final games and leave the door open to be overtaken? We’ll be keeping a close eye on this one.

In Women’s Tier, the Douglas Huskies have bulldogged their way to a first-ranked seeding, fending off a push by White Pass. With last night’s tie between White Pass and the Comets leaving White Pass with 17 points, a win against the Huskies in tonight’s final regular season showdown would deadlock the two teams at 19 points. The Huskies would edge out White Pass in the head-to-head wins tiebreaker, going 2-0-1 on the season thus far against White Pass. Don’t count out Eagle Beach or the Comets just yet, either – both teams’ performances have been steadily improving since January and both appear ready to peak at just the right time.

Last but not least, in Tier 40 action, an explosive offensive showing backstopped by an equally powerful defense has dropped the A Bombs right into first place, securing a five point lead over Mendenhall Valley. The battle for who will take them on in Game 1 will be fought between Good Hardware and Svensson Boatworks over the next week.

Of course, as we all know, once we hit the playoffs, what happened during the regular season goes out the window. Good luck to all and may the best teams prevail and hoist their tier’s trophy at the Island Pub!
